How to Round 102.22 to Two Decimal Places
The number 102.22 already has two decimal places, meaning it’s fully specified with precision. However, if the value were closer—say, 102.226—or needed clarification, rounding works like this:
- Identify the third decimal digit (the digit after the two specified decimals).
- If that digit is 5 or greater, round the second decimal digit up by one.
- If it’s less than 5, keep the second decimal digit unchanged.
In 102.22, since there’s no third digit (or it’s 0 in implicit cases like 102.220), the number is exactly 102.22 when rounded to two decimals.
